You're looking for information on how to attach files to a Yahoo Mail email on your mobile device. Here's a step-by-step guide to help you do so:
Method 1: Attach files from your device's storage
- Open the Yahoo Mail app on your mobile device.
- Compose a new email or open an existing one.
- Tap the paperclip icon () located at the bottom of the screen.
- Select "Attach file" from the menu.
- Choose the file you want to attach from your device's storage (e.g., photos, documents, etc.).
- Select the file and tap "Open" to attach it to your email.
- Repeat the process to attach multiple files.
Method 2: Attach files from cloud storage services
- Open the Yahoo Mail app on your mobile device.
- Compose a new email or open an existing one.
- Tap the paperclip icon () located at the bottom of the screen.
- Select "Attach file" from the menu.
- Choose the cloud storage service you want to use (e.g., Google Drive, Dropbox, etc.).
- Sign in to your cloud storage account if prompted.
- Select the file you want to attach from your cloud storage account.
- Tap "Open" to attach the file to your email.
Tips and limitations
- The maximum file size for attachments on Yahoo Mail is 25MB.
- You can attach multiple files to a single email, but the total file size should not exceed 25MB.
- Some file types, such as executable files (.exe), may be blocked by Yahoo Mail for security reasons.
- If you're having trouble attaching files, try restarting the Yahoo Mail app or checking your internet connection.
